C语言如何实现输入多组数据测试要求输入多组测试数据,每组一行,一个五位整数,数据以0结尾.输出对每组输入数据输出一行,如果输入数是回文数,输出“Yes.” ,否则输出 “No.” .我怎么做都只是能判断一个数.怎么才能测试这好几组呢?还有那句数据以0结尾怎么弄啊....
在C语言中,可以使用循环、函数、数组、结构体等方式来输入多组数据。其中,使用结构体和数组的组合是较为常见且高效的方法。结构体可以定义数据的类型和格式,数组则可以存储多个相同类型的结构体实例。通过编写函数来处理数据的输入,可以提高代码的可读性和可维护性。例如,可以定义一个结构体来表示一组数据,然后使用数...
在C语言中,可以使用循环结构来输入多组数据。以下是一种常见的输入多组数据的方法: #include <stdio.h> int main() { int n; scanf("%d", &n); // 输入数据组数 for (int i = 0; i < n; i++) { int a, b; scanf("%d %d", &a, &b); // 输入每组数据 // 处理每组数据 printf("...
步骤1:确定数据结构 你需要明确你要处理的数据类型和数量,你可能要输入多组整数或者多组浮点数,根据需要,你可以选择使用一维数组、二维数组或其他更复杂的数据结构来存储这些数据。 步骤2:设计输入循环 接下来,设计一个循环结构来读取数据,你可以使用for循环、while循环或dowhile循环来实现这一点,循环的次数应该与你...
要实现在 C 语言中多组数据的多行输入,可以使用循环结构来重复读取每组数据的多行输入。下面是一个示例代码,演示了如何实现这一功能:include <stdio.h> int main() { int numCases; // 组数 scanf("%d", &numCases); // 输入组数 for (int caseNum = 1; caseNum <= numCases; ++cas...
int a,b,c; scanf("%d%d%d",&a,&b,&c); 输入1┌┐2┌┐3←┐ 则分别输出a,b,c的话结果...
realloc——— 欢迎加入c/c++交流群,群号码:281619669 free感觉太空虚 异能力者 6 int a[5];int i=0;for(;i<5;i++)scanf(“%d”,&a[i]); 亮俊飞 团子家族 10 nnnnnnnnnnnnnnn 今日沉1 彩虹面包 13 请问你输入的数据存哪里 心眼观物 彩虹面包 13 先malloc,数组满了再realloc,如果数组又...
1.使用缓冲输入 2 混合数值和字符输入 大部分人偶尔会写一些中看不中用的程序。还好,C提供了大量工具让输入更顺畅,处理过程更顺利。不过,学习这些工具会导致新的问,比如printf与scanf的快捷形式putchar与getchar。 1.使用缓冲输入 缓冲输入用起来比较方便,因为在把输入发送给程序之前,用户可以编辑输入。但是,在使用...
在C 语言中,输入多组数据可以通过使用循环结构来实现。以下是一个示例代码,演示了如何输入多组数据:```c#include int main() { int numCases; ...